| ![]() Chrysler Canada Achieves Record Sales for the Month of MayThis past month, Chrysler Canada saw the tenth highest sales month in the company’s history. More all-time sales records were set for the Ram 1500, Dodge Avenger, Dodge Dart, and Chrysler Town & Country.

However, the Chrysler Town & Country had a 26% increase in year-over-year sales last month with 1,112 total vans sold. For Ram trucks, May 2013 was a landmark period. Reportedly, a total of 8,045 Ram 1500’s were sold last month, which was a 22% increase over the 6,596 models sold In May 2012. Out of approximately 300 different makes and models, the Ram brand is still the second best-selling in the entire country. The Jeep Patriot and Jeep Compass sported a 28% increase in May sales over May 2012 with 745 and 751 vehicles sold respectively. The Jeep Wrangler is still Canada’s leading sport utility vehicle in the compact segment with 2,152 automobiles sold, and the Jeep Grand Cherokee took over as the best-selling model in the full-size segment with 1,266 sales.
